frequent urination

It is the case of the frequent number of daily urination or the increase in the daily amount of urine, which exceeds 2.5 liters within 24 hours and is associated with a feeling of thirst.

The causes of frequent urination

  • Diabetes: Constant urination is often a symptom of diabetes because the human body with diabetes tries to get rid of unused glucose through the urine.
  • Pregnancy: When the pregnancy increases the size of the uterus, and this leads to pressure on the bladder, which causes frequent urination.
  • Prostatic enlargement: The problem of prostatic enlargement is considered one of the most important causes of frequent urination, especially in the elderly, where the prostate pressure on the urethra, and this leads to frequent urination.
  • Cystitis: Symptoms include pelvic pain with frequent urination.
  • Diuretics: One of the important causes of frequent urination is drugs, and there is a group of drugs that produce urine, such as the drugs used to treat blood pressure.
  • Stroke and many diseases of the nervous system, and it can lead to damage to the nerves that supply the bladder, and this leads to frequent urination.
  • Bladder Cancer .
  • Drinking huge quantities of water, even if it is in excess of the body’s natural need.
  • Too many caffeinated drinks, including coffee and tea.
  • High thyroid secretions

Treating frequent urination

  • The treatment lies in solving the main problem. For example, if you are a diabetic, keeping the blood sugar level closer to the normal percentage is the solution.
  • Foods that increase diuretics, such as chocolate, spicy foods, industrial materials, and tomatoes, as well as drinks such as caffeine and soft drinks, should be reduced.
  • Avoid drinking too much water before bed.
  • Re-training the bladder: This is done by increasing the periods between using the bathroom for 12 weeks. These exercises train the bladder muscles to hold the urine for longer periods.
